2026 Artificial Flower Trends: Realism and Sustainability Fuel Market Growth
The artificial flower industry saw strong growth in 2026 as consumers and businesses adopted faux florals for modern décor. A global survey of homeowners, wedding planners, retailers, and designers shows that artificial blooms are now a mainstream choice for homes, events, and commercial spaces. Realistic designs dominate the market. Around 86% of respondents say lifelike textures, silk petals, and natural color gradients are vital. Cheap plastic flowers with shiny surfaces and unrealistic shapes have fallen out of favor. Home decoration remains a key segment, with nearly 68% of consumers using faux flowers in living rooms, dining areas, and home offices. The wedding sector saw a rise in artificial bouquets, arches, and centerpieces. In hospitality and retail, permanent installations like floral walls and ceiling designs have grown in popularity. Consumers are shifting toward mid-range and luxury products, willing to pay more for premium quality. Sustainability also influences purchases, with many buyers valuing reusable blooms and eco-friendly packaging. Industry experts predict continued expansion as manufacturing improves and preferences evolve.
